Anthurium Magnificent Gigi is an exceptional hybrid resulting from the cross between A. nigrolaminum 'Gigi' and A. magnificum, combining the best characteristics of both parent species to create a stunning specimen prized by collectors for its impressive heart-shaped foliage with velvety texture and striking venation patterns.
-
Light: Bright, indirect light to maintain the vibrant green coloration and support healthy development of the characteristic heart-shaped leaves.
-
Temperature: Warm, stable temperatures 18-26°C (65-80°F) for optimal development of the distinctive foliage.
-
Humidity: High humidity levels of 60-80% are essential for maintaining leaf health and supporting the plant's vigorous growth pattern.
-
Watering: Keep soil consistently moist but well-draining to support the plant's impressive foliage display.
Additional Notes:
The foliage displays broad, cordate leaves with a distinctive velvety surface and pronounced primary venation radiating from the base. Mature leaves exhibit excellent symmetry with deep green coloration and contrasting pale veins, creating the characteristic pattern that intensifies with age and proper cultivation.
